Oraimo AirBuds 4 Review

Looking for affordable and feature-rich wireless earbuds is hard but the just-launched Oraimo AirBuds 4 manages to balance that.

Oraimo AirBuds 4 are surprisingly lightweight but sturdy wireless earbuds that dish impactful deep bass tones with its HavyBass™ tech feature to pump this up further. They plate up a solid listening experience for listeners of any musical genre as well.

TL;DR: The Oraimo AirBuds 4 is the best affordable premium wireless earbuds you can buy right now. It’s feature-packed which justifies its price tag and a rock-solid all-rounder for not just listening to music but also podcasts and calls as well.

DESIGN

The Airbuds 4 has a black case with a translucent top and an LED display. The LED display shows the battery levels of the case and the earbuds. The case provides an additional 31 hours of playtime when they charge the earbuds when they run out of battery.

Oraimo AirBuds 4 Case

The charging case has a Type-C port powered by Oraimo’s AniFast™ Fast Charging, meaning a 10-minute charge will give you an extra 90 minutes of playtime.

The display is pretty handy as you get to see a visual representation of how much charge is left in each earbud and case as a percentage when you put them back after use or before you head out. This helps you decide if you want to top up the charge quickly or not before and after you use the earbuds.

When you first open the case, the buds are tucked neatly inside and you’ll have to remove the protective film so that they enter the pairing mode.

The earbuds are beautiful, light small and stemless and fit snugly in your ears. The buds have dual microphones and a touch-sensitive panel that you can tap either for preset music control or volume control. The touch panels like the rest of Oraimo’s earbuds are consistent and responsive especially when you’re out and about and don’t want to pull out your phone.

The buds are comfy even when worn for long periods and they have an impressive battery life which we’ll talk more about below. The buds have an IPX4 waterproof and sweat protection – perfect for gym workouts or a quick run/walk in the drizzle.

SOUND QUALITY

Right off the bat, the Airbuds 4 deliver precise and poised sound as mentioned above. They have 6mm premium composite diaphragm drivers that give detailed and clear mids with more emphasis on bass frequencies plus still preserving vocals and instrumentals so you get to enjoy any music genre, be it rock, jazz, phonk, pop and acoustic.

Listening to music with the earbuds was a pleasant experience. I really enjoyed bopping to Taylor Swift’s the Tortured Poets Department, my EDM remixes playlist and acoustic collection.

Podcasts and motivational soundtracks also sounded really good with the AirBuds 4.

Oraimo AirBuds 4 Sound App

The Oraimo sound app allows you to calibrate the EQ settings to your preference to get the best possible sound with the equalizer. A neat Low-latency Game Mode also lets audio and video sync.

They come with ENC(environment noise cancellation) technology which features an AI algorithm and an advanced built-in 2-mic beamforming array that fades background noise during calls. This suppresses background noises and your voice is more clear on calls.

The earbuds have a 10m Bluetooth range and support Bluetooth 5.3 standard. the connection was really solid between my phone and my laptop and breakups were rare.

BATTERY LIFE

The battery life performance of AirBuds 4 was untouchable. you get on average 7 hours of playtime on a single charge and the case adds 31 hours of extended playtime. They easily lasted me through a week of general use which is a real highlight of the earbuds and that should be plenty for most people.

VERDICT

The Oraimo AirBuds 4 deliver on all aspects of what you’d expect on wireless earbuds – great comfort, massive battery life, excellent wireless connection, deep bass, and very good environmental noise cancellation.

They balance style and function in a refreshing design and you don’t have to spend a fortune to purchase them. All in all, the Airbuds 4 should be on your shortlist.

The AirBuds 4 are the best wireless earbuds in the 2K price point right now.
